We’ll start the day by taking a local bus to the small town of Nesso, just fifteen minutes away from Lezzeno. This is where our walk starts. We will walk a part of Strada Regia, the old pathway that used to connect the towns between Como and Bellagio. We’ll take some cobbled pathways through town, admiring the authentic side of these little villages. A stone bridge and a waterfall are just some of the photo opportunities of the day.
Leaving the lakeside, we’ll take a path uphill through the forest, partially paved, with some beautiful views of the lake and villages on the other shore. Once out of the forest path, we’ll find ourselves in small villages again and we’ll walk along little roads, until we reach our Hotel Villa Aurora at lunch time. You can enjoy the hotel’s private beach in the afternoon.
Meals: Breakfast, lunch, dinner
Hiking: 8.4 km / 5.2 miles
Elevation: +230 m / -280 m (+755 ft / -920 ft)

Today we’ll take a ferry across the lake to the picturesque town of Menaggio. The walk will take us through the town, to the beginning of the Val Sanagra valley, once home to many water mills.
We’ll take a cobbled path through the forest, to the small village of Barna, with its few houses and a church. Here we can stop for a wine tasting experience in a cellar located in an old stable.
From the village we’ll walk through the forest again, back to the Val Sanagra valley. You will have some time to explore the gorge and enjoy your packed lunch. We’ll then walk along the river, back to Menaggio. For those that would like more detail, please click here.
Meals: Breakfast, packed lunch, dinner
Hiking: 9 km / 5.6 miles
Elevation: +360 m / -360 m (+1,180 ft / -1,180 ft)

We’ll take a bus to Bellagio, one of the most famous villages on Lake Como. Our walk will take us away from the crowds, and we’ll get to explore less known parts of the area. We’ll first walk along the lake, then go up and take a path that will lead us through a forest and along old terraces. Although the ascent is steep, it is mostly in the shade. We’ll reach some small towns on the hills above Bellagio. We can stop for a drink on a Baita Belvedere trattoria terrace, with stunning views of the lake. After that, we’ll take a break and have our packed lunch. A forest path will take us back to Bellagio, where we’ll take some time to explore the village. To find out more about Bellagio area trekking, click here.
Meals: Breakfast, packed lunch, dinner
Hiking: 11.7 km / 7.3 miles
Elevation: +540 m / -540 m (+1,770 ft / -1,770 ft)

Today we’ll cross to the other side of the lake and walk the Lake Como Greenway, starting from the town of Colonno. The Greenway is a path that follows the lake’s west coast, with its beautiful villages, churches, gardens, and villas, and amazing views.
We’ll end the walk at Villa Carlotta, one of the most beautiful in the area, with its stunning gardens. There’s an option of either visiting the villa or having a drink enjoying the atmosphere of Lake Como, before going back by ferry.
Meals: Breakfast, packed lunch, dinner
Hiking: 10 km / 6.2 miles
Elevation: +200 m / -200 m (+660 ft / -660 ft)

To get to the starting point of your Lake Como walking tour for women, most people fly into Milan Malpensa Airport. A group pick up will be arranged at 4pm. The journey to Hotel Aurora in Lezzeno takes approximately 1 hour and 25 minutes.
Alternatively, you can take a 2-hour train to Como San Giovanni Station, and from there a bus or boat service to Lezzeno, which takes approximately 50 minutes.
